Burgin senior Hayden Short signed with Kentucky Christian University for bass fishing on Monday, April 24.
KCU wields a nationally recognized bass fishing program, and ended the 2022 school year ranked sixth in the Collegiate Bass Fishing Series. Their team has won Bassmasters tournaments, set records and continues to move up in rankings yearly.
“KCU is very blessed to have Hayden as part of the KCU family,” said Head coach Gene Nornhold.
Last year, Hayden placed in the top 20% in the 2022 Bassmaster High School National Championship and has placed well this season, including first place at the second GRC Tournament, third at the fourth GRC Tournament, and sixth at the second KHSAA Region tournament.
Short will start his collegiate bass fishing journey later this fall, and Nornhold believes, “with his talent and knowledge of fishing he will help us move KCU forward to a National Championship.”
